"""ImageRepo export → FabledCurator ingest.
Reads a parsed imagerepo-export-v1.json dict (no DB connection to IR).
Creates Tag rows (skipping artist/post kinds, resolving fandom_name to
FK). Writes the per-image-sha256 artist assignments + tag associations
+ series page assignments to /images/_migration_state/ir_tag_manifest.json
so tag_apply.py can join them to ImageRecord rows AFTER the operator
runs FC's filesystem scan.
"""
from __future__ import annotations
import json
from pathlib import Path
from sqlalchemy import select
from sqlalchemy.ext.asyncio import AsyncSession
from ...models import Tag, TagKind
_SKIP_KINDS = frozenset({"artist", "post"})
_MIGRATION_STATE_DIRNAME = "_migration_state"
_IR_MANIFEST_FILENAME = "ir_tag_manifest.json"
def _zero_counts() -> dict:
return {
"rows_processed": 0, "rows_inserted": 0, "rows_skipped": 0,
"files_copied": 0, "bytes_copied": 0, "conflicts": 0,
}
def manifest_path(images_root: Path | None = None) -> Path:
root = images_root if images_root is not None else Path("/images")
p = root / _MIGRATION_STATE_DIRNAME
p.mkdir(parents=True, exist_ok=True)
return p / _IR_MANIFEST_FILENAME
async def _resolve_fandom_id(
db: AsyncSession, fandom_name: str | None, dry_run: bool,
) -> int | None:
"""Find-or-create a fandom-kind Tag by name."""
if not fandom_name:
return None
existing = (await db.execute(
select(Tag).where(Tag.name == fandom_name, Tag.kind == "fandom")
)).scalar_one_or_none()
if existing is not None:
return existing.id
if dry_run:
return None
t = Tag(name=fandom_name, kind=TagKind.fandom)
db.add(t)
await db.flush()
return t.id
async def migrate_async(
db: AsyncSession,
*,
data: dict,
images_root: Path | None = None,
dry_run: bool = False,
) -> dict:
"""Ingest a parsed imagerepo-export-v1.json dict.
Creates Tag rows + writes the IR tag manifest file. Tag-to-image
binding happens later in tag_apply.py (after FC's filesystem scan
populates image_record.sha256 → id).
"""
if data.get("source_app") != "imagerepo":
raise ValueError("export source_app must be 'imagerepo'")
if data.get("schema_version") != 1:
raise ValueError(f"unsupported schema_version: {data.get('schema_version')}")
counts = _zero_counts()
# Phase 1: tags (skip artist + post kinds; resolve fandom_name → fandom_id).
# First pass: create all fandom-kind tags so they're available for FK resolution.
for tag in data.get("tags", []):
kind = tag.get("kind") or "general"
if kind != "fandom":
continue
counts["rows_processed"] += 1
existing = (await db.execute(
select(Tag).where(Tag.name == tag["name"], Tag.kind == "fandom")
)).scalar_one_or_none()
if existing is not None:
counts["rows_skipped"] += 1
continue
if dry_run:
counts["rows_inserted"] += 1
continue
db.add(Tag(name=tag["name"], kind=TagKind.fandom))
counts["rows_inserted"] += 1
if not dry_run:
await db.flush()
# Second pass: every other kind.
for tag in data.get("tags", []):
kind_str = tag.get("kind") or "general"
if kind_str in _SKIP_KINDS:
counts["rows_skipped"] += 1
continue
if kind_str == "fandom":
continue # handled above
counts["rows_processed"] += 1
try:
kind = TagKind(kind_str)
except ValueError:
kind = TagKind.general
fandom_id = await _resolve_fandom_id(db, tag.get("fandom_name"), dry_run)
existing = (await db.execute(
select(Tag).where(Tag.name == tag["name"], Tag.kind == kind)
)).scalar_one_or_none()
if existing is not None:
counts["rows_skipped"] += 1
continue
if dry_run:
counts["rows_inserted"] += 1
continue
db.add(Tag(name=tag["name"], kind=kind, fandom_id=fandom_id))
counts["rows_inserted"] += 1
if not dry_run:
await db.commit()
# Phase 2: write the per-image manifest for tag_apply.py to consume later.
manifest = {
"schema_version": 1,
"image_artist_assignments": data.get("image_artist_assignments", []),
"image_tag_associations": data.get("image_tag_associations", []),
"series_pages": data.get("series_pages", []),
}
counts["rows_processed"] += len(manifest["image_artist_assignments"])
counts["rows_processed"] += len(manifest["image_tag_associations"])
counts["rows_processed"] += len(manifest["series_pages"])
if not dry_run:
manifest_path(images_root).write_text(json.dumps(manifest, indent=2))
return counts
